When setting up a garage gym, you need a rack to form the foundation of your heavy lifting. A power rack or a squat rack. The power rack has more vertical beams and plate storage. Identifying the differences between power racks and squat stands will help you better assess your home equipment needs. A power rack, sometimes referred to as a squat rack, will typically have four to six metal uprights and offer more exercise options and accessories than a pair of squat stands. While a squat rack might come with adjustable barbell hooks, a power rack always will. Squat stands consist of two simple metal uprights to support a barbell — they are more compact and significantly lighter than power racks.
